How Long Does It Take to Develop a Music Streaming App?

Music Streaming App Development Time

The first question that every entrepreneur of a music app asks is, “How long will this take?” There isn’t just one number that answers the question. It relies on what you construct, who constructs it, and how you define “done.” An MVP with concentration can launch in three to four months. It takes at least a year to develop a fully functional platform with multi-region licenses and AI recommendations.

With a 13.8% compound annual growth rate (CAGR) through 2033, the worldwide music streaming market is expected to reach around $51.5 billion in 2026. There are 675 million active monthly users on Spotify alone. This scale indicates that there is actual demand. Whether you create something that hits that market on schedule and under budget, or something that falls short of both, is the question.

This article gives you a clear breakdown of music streaming app development time by complexity level, development stage, and platform. Additionally, you will discover the main elements that influence your schedule, how AI reduces the development cycle, typical reasons for delays, and what a genuine Spotify-like build looks like from beginning to end.

Key Factors That Affect Music Streaming App Development Time

Timeline estimates appear tidy on a table, but they change rapidly in actual projects. Several variables can compress or extend your music app development duration significantly. You can generate a realistic roadmap rather than an optimistic one by being aware of them before you begin preparing.

The single biggest factor influencing timeliness is the complexity and feature set of the app. Building AI-powered recommendation engines, vector search for mood-based discovery, or multi-signal collaborative filtering systems takes a lot more work than just playback and search. Instead of adding days, each additional feature adds weeks.

Another important consideration is single vs. cross-platform development. Your mobile development time is doubled when you create distinct native apps for iOS and Android. By enabling a single codebase to service all platforms concurrently, cross-platform frameworks like Flutter and React Native reduce the cost of mobile development by 30 to 40% and significantly shorten the timetable.

Many startups lose months they did not budget for due to music licensing and rights management. You must get synchronization, performance, and mechanical licenses before streaming a single song. It takes time to negotiate with rights holders, time that is completely outside of your development sprint. Prior to starting work, decide on your licensing plan.

Velocity is directly impacted by team size and experience. A competent team of six to eight people with expertise in backend, frontend, mobile, QA, UI/UX design, and project management works concurrently and reliably meets deadlines. The identical product can be produced in about twice as long by a group of two to three generalists.

Timeliness and quality are impacted by third-party API integrations. Scoping, integration, testing, and debugging are all necessary for payment gateways, CDN services, music APIs, analytics tools, and notification systems. When compared to creating comparable functionality from scratch, pre-built APIs drastically cut down on this time.

Music Streaming App Development Stages and Time Required

A well-run music streaming app features timeline that runs through six clearly defined stages. Technical debt and timetable slippage result from skipping or hurrying any one of them.

Stage What Happens Estimated Time
Discovery and market research Competitor analysis, user research, licensing strategy, feature roadmap 2 to 4 weeks
UI/UX design Wireframes, user flows, visual design, accessibility review 4 to 6 weeks
Backend development Server setup, database architecture, streaming logic, user management, APIs 8 to 16 weeks
Frontend and mobile development iOS and Android interfaces, playback UI, search, playlist management 8 to 14 weeks
Third-party integrations Payment gateways, music APIs, push notifications, analytics, CDN 3 to 6 weeks
QA and launch preparation Functional testing, load testing, device compatibility, app store submission 4 to 6 weeks

Experienced teams reduce overall project timeframes without sacrificing quality by working in parallel on well-staffed teams.

How AI, ML, and NLP Reduce Music Streaming App Development Time

AI is more than just a feature of contemporary music apps. It actively reduces the amount of time teams must spend creating certain technical components from the ground up. Experienced teams using AI-powered development tools and pre-built ML frameworks reduce overall music streaming app build time by 60 to 80% on specific components.

  • Traditionally, developing recommendation engines required months of specialized machine learning study. A large portion of that workload is now automatically handled by audio feature analysis libraries and pre-trained collaborative filtering frameworks. Teams plug in, tune, and deploy rather than build from zero.
  • It used to take four to six months to build audio processing capabilities like beat recognition, mood analysis, and genre categorization, which required expert audio engineering. These days, professional-grade accuracy may be achieved in a matter of weeks thanks to ML-powered audio analysis tools.
  • Eight to twelve months of specialist development were formerly required for voice search and natural language understanding. Weeks are added by voice SDK connectors and NLP frameworks. It is possible for users to request “something calm for a Sunday morning” and receive results that truly correspond.
  • The data layer of your app is integrated with pre-built machine learning pipelines for automated playlist creation and mood-based curating. Recommendation systems account for about half of AI’s current applications in the music industry, and the infrastructure supporting such systems has advanced to the point where teams are no longer required to construct the complete stack themselves.

Estimated Timeline for Android vs. iOS Music Streaming Apps

One popular MVP method that significantly shortens the time to launch is to build for a single platform initially.

Platform MVP Timeline Full-Featured Timeline Development Hours (MVP)
Android only 3 to 4 months 7 to 10 months 359 hours (backend included)
iOS only 3 to 4 months 7 to 10 months Similar to Android
Both (native) 5 to 7 months 10 to 14 months Nearly doubles total hours
Both (Flutter / React Native) 4 to 5 months 8 to 12 months Saves 30 to 40% vs. native

For the majority of firms, it is more cost-effective to debut on one platform first, collect actual user data, and then go on to the second platform rather than attempting to accomplish everything at once.

How to Reduce the Time to Build a Music Streaming App

How to Reduce the Time to Build a Music Streaming App

Product leads and founders always search for methods to expedite shipping without sacrificing quality. Instead of providing surface-level shortcuts, these tactics save time.

Start with an MVP Strategy

Determine the minimal version of your application that offers users genuine value. That entails reliable playback, simple playlists, search, and user accounts for a music app. Version 2 should include social sharing, AI suggestions, and offline mode. Additionally, an MVP approach allows you to reach people more quickly, allowing your roadmap to be based on real behavior rather than conjecture.

Use Pre-Built APIs and SDKs

Avoid spending months creating voice recognition, music distribution systems, or payment infrastructure from the ground up. Payments are handled by Stripe. Real-time audio is handled by Daily.co or Twilio. Catalog access is handled by current music APIs. You can save weeks of development time by purchasing each integration instead of building it.

Choose Agile Development Methods

Divide your project into sprints of two weeks each, each with specific deliverables. Agile development allows scope modifications before they become costly timetable issues, keeps the team cohesive, and detects integration issues early. Compared to teams working toward a single, big deadline, teams who operate in sprints regularly produce better results.

Hire an Experienced Music App Development Team

The infrastructure pitfalls, the licensing process, the QA needs for audio playing, and the app store submission rules unique to media apps are all familiar to a team that has developed streaming apps in the past. Shorter deadlines and fewer surprises are directly correlated with experience.

Avoid Common Timeline Mistakes Startups Make

  • Features are scoped once development begins, not before.
  • Avoiding music licensing until the application is almost finished.
  • Ignoring load testing prior to launch, which causes problems after launch.
  • Treating quality assurance as a last stage as opposed to an ongoing process during development.
  • Selecting the least expensive development option without verifying the team’s experience with streaming.

Why Music App Development Gets Delayed

A few predictable factors account for the majority of delays in the creation of music apps.

  • The most prevalent is scope creep. Launch deadlines are delayed by weeks due to the “just one more thing” effect, new features are added in the middle of a sprint, and existing features are redesigned before testing. Most of this is avoided with a locked-down MVP scope.
  • Delays in music licensing are completely unrelated to the production process, but they prevent launch. Rights holders and labels follow their own schedules. The only way to prevent these delays from becoming your critical path is to begin licensing discussions before development begins.
  • Cascading issues are caused by poor backend planning. When the number of users increases, a database architecture that was not built for scale needs to be rebuilt. It takes more time up front to build that architecture right, but it avoids a total rework three months after launch.
  • Another recurring problem is underestimating QA time. Extensive testing is necessary for audio playing on dozens of devices and operating systems. On three test devices, a 10-minute session might function flawlessly, but on the eleventh, it might break. Early growth is killed by app store reviews that result from hurrying or ignoring QA.

How Much Time Does It Take to Build a Spotify-Like Music App?

Although Spotify is not a practical goal for a first build, it is a helpful benchmark for figuring out what a full-scale platform really needs. This is what a build that is comparable to Spotify includes and how much time each part takes.

Component Description Time Required
Core streaming and playback High-quality audio delivery, playback controls, queue management 8 to 12 weeks
User registration and profiles OAuth, social login, preference capture 2 to 3 weeks
Search and discovery Keyword search, filters, genre browsing 4 to 6 weeks
AI recommendation engine Collaborative filtering, content-based filtering, mood detection 8 to 16 weeks
Offline playback Download management, local storage, DRM compliance 4 to 6 weeks
Social sharing Activity sharing, follow system, friend listening 3 to 5 weeks
Monetization layer Subscription tiers, in-app purchases, ad integration 4 to 6 weeks
Admin and analytics dashboard User management, platform metrics, royalty tracking 4 to 6 weeks
Multi-platform support iOS, Android, web, desktop sync 6 to 10 weeks
CDN and infrastructure optimization Global content delivery, low-latency streaming 4 to 6 weeks

A full Spotify-scale build can be completed in 12 to 18 months by running these concurrently with a well-staffed crew. The same production can be produced in 18 to 24 months by a smaller team working consecutively.

Conclusion

Music streaming app development time ranges from 3 months for a focused MVP to 18 months for a full-featured, multi-platform platform with AI personalization and global licensing. The ultimate schedule is not chosen at random. It shows how well you planned before development started, your team’s experience, your feature scope, and your licensing approach.

Create with your first users’ needs in mind. Verify it quickly. From there, expand. When founders approach their timeframe as a product decision rather than a deadline, they make better trade-offs, ship earlier, and create platforms that expand smoothly from the initial version onward.
